Transaction 868ab6cc5657b305fbcdee25a8835a227a96e6ef4887854bb0fd69d02a566421
2 Input
2 Outputs
- 868ab6cc5657b305fbcdee25a8835a227a96e6ef4887854bb0fd69d02a566421:0
- 868ab6cc5657b305fbcdee25a8835a227a96e6ef4887854bb0fd69d02a566421:1
value 1000000000
address 1PAxSJnxGRWTNSa4NgRbNiQahEMY9KjGJ3
value 399996529
address 1HGceJmAQSqZZBD5xcEPoKPaTgV85zVVZK